Side ViewHonda Accord Estate EU 2008 vs. Nissan Juke (F16) SUV 2019


Technical specs | Honda Accord Estate EU 2008 is 53 cm longer and 15.5 cm lower compared to Nissan Juke (F16) SUV 2019. It has 4.5 cm less ground clearance and offers 5% less cargo space.4,5
